Return to which.c CVS log | Up to [local] / src / usr.bin / which |
version 1.23, 2016/01/14 21:54:24 | version 1.24, 2016/01/14 22:00:53 | ||
---|---|---|---|
|
|
||
p = "."; | p = "."; | ||
plen = strlen(p); | plen = strlen(p); | ||
while (p[plen-1] == '/') | while (plen > 0 && p[plen-1] == '/') | ||
p[--plen] = '\0'; /* strip trailing '/' */ | p[--plen] = '\0'; /* strip trailing '/' */ | ||
if (plen + 1 + proglen >= sizeof(filename)) { | if (plen + 1 + proglen >= sizeof(filename)) { |